Medium roast coffee is versatile and works with almost any brewing method. Use a 1:16 coffee-to-water ratio (about 2 tablespoons per 6 oz water), water heated to 195-205°F, and brew for 4-5 minutes.
The grind size matters too, medium grind for drip coffee makers, coarse for French press, and fine for espresso. Fresh beans make the biggest difference, though. Stale coffee tastes flat no matter how well you brew it. Read our complete medium roast brewing guide.
Medium roast coffee offers balanced sweetness with notes of caramel, chocolate, and nuts. It's not as acidic as light roast or as bitter as dark roast; it's the sweet spot that most people love.
Fresh medium roast has bright, clean flavors with a smooth finish. You'll taste the origin characteristics (like fruity Ethiopian notes or chocolatey Colombian flavors) without overwhelming roast bitterness. This balance makes medium roast perfect for daily drinking.
Medium roast works beautifully with drip coffee makers, pour-over (like Chemex or V60), French press, and espresso machines. Its balanced profile adapts to different brewing styles without becoming too acidic or too bitter.
For drip and pour-over, use a medium grind. For French press, go coarser. For espresso, grind fine. Learn more about grind sizes and brewing methods.
Medium roast balances the bright acidity of light roast with the body of dark roast. Light roast preserves more origin flavors and caffeine but can taste sour if over-extracted. Dark roast has bold, smoky notes but can taste burnt or bitter.
Medium roast gives you caramelized sweetness without sacrificing the bean's natural characteristics. It's the most popular roast level because it pleases the widest range of coffee drinkers. Read our complete roast level comparison.
